Samsung ATIV Book 7 lands for Php57,900

Samsung Series 7 Chronos ultrabooks from last year has been completely renamed to be part of the new convention call ATIV Book. The mobile gaming category is the Samsung ATIV Book 7 which is now available with the base specs starting at Php57,900.

The ATIV Book 7 features a 13.3-inch full HD 1080p touch screen display and AMD Radeon 8570M in an all-aluminum metal chassis.

Samsung ATIV Book 7 specs:
13.3-inch lED display @ 1080 x 1920 pixels touchscreen
Intel Core i5-3337U 1.8GHz dual-core processor
Intel Turbo Boost 2.7GHz
AMD Radeon 8570M 1GB
4GB DDR3 RAM (16GB max)
128GB SATA SSD
WiFi 802.11 b/g/n
Bluetooth 4.0
JBL Stereo speakers
1 x USB 3.0 port
2 x USB 2.0 ports
1 x HDMI port
1 x mini VGA port
Windows 8

The ultrabook weighs 3.64 lbs. and just 0.74″ thin, and comes with a 6-hour battery life rating This base configuration has a retail price of Php57,900.

    The Samsung laptop Series to ATIV book conversions are as follows:

    Series 5 Chronos –> ATIV Book 6
    Series 7 Ultra –> ATIV Book 7
    Series 7 Chronos –> ATIV Book 8

    This is the rebranded Samsung Series 7 Ultra. Yes, both the hard drive and RAM are user replaceable.

    The Samsung Series 7 Chronos is rebranded as the Samsung ATIV Book 8. That line has mechanical HD and a bigger/thicker form factor compared to the Series7 Ultra/ATIV Book 7 line.
